Newsletter Copywriting – Key Points
Newsletter copywriting is the process that is not very easy to deal with when you get to know the proper way to do it.
A newsletter is considered to be a medium that different companies use not just for effective advertisement, but as well as continuous promotion of their products. A newsletter is the synonym of the picture that is worth not a thousand words, but a thousand present and future consumers. It is where the art of newsletter copywriting is coming on the stage.
- Remember that a newsletter is nothing else as your voice. So you have to be sure that it is only you and your product clients are hearing about.
- Before writing a newsletter, you need to gather the information about every aspect of your company. In newsletter copywriting the biggest mistake that you could make is to get your statistic wrong.
- Give all the possible information about yourself and your products, albeit in the layman?s format. Do not forget that we are living in the era when information is overloaded. In the case you feed your clients difficult terms and professional jargons then the trash can is where your newsletter is likely to go. To prevent your newsletter from this fate, the information in your newsletter has to be reliable.
- Do not forget that words can kill. So, you need to use less as you can without missing out the important information. In newsletter copywriting it is very important that you be concise and clear. However, it is also important that you sound reliable and credible enough.
- You need to give your clients what they want. You have to keep your clients interested and give them the reason to read your newsletter. For doing so, you will need to take some extra efforts to figure out what the clients want and how they want it. In the case a certain product is more popular among the majority of your customers, then you need to be sure that you keep them updated about it. In the case there is a certain format that your clients prefer, then you have to be sure that you use the proper format.
- When you have determined what the customers want, serve it to them with the proper reasoning on the platter. You can provide them with the motivation in your newsletter. As well they can come in the form of announcement or any other scheme. For example, you can in one issue make a lottery and announced that the winner will be defined in the nest issue. And the award might be one of the less popular products of your company. In the case it is for free, no one will refuse.
